Can you provide an example of a cryptocurrency that showcases the divisibility of denominations?

Can you give me an example of a cryptocurrency that demonstrates how it can be divided into smaller units or denominations?

    Sure! Bitcoin is a perfect example of a cryptocurrency that showcases the divisibility of denominations. Bitcoin can be divided into smaller units called satoshis. One bitcoin is equal to 100 million satoshis. This high level of divisibility allows for microtransactions and makes bitcoin accessible to a wide range of users.

    Absolutely! Ethereum is another cryptocurrency that demonstrates the divisibility of denominations. Ether, the native cryptocurrency of the Ethereum network, can be divided into smaller units called wei. One ether is equal to 1 quintillion wei. This level of divisibility enables precise and granular transactions on the Ethereum platform.

    Of course! Ripple, a digital payment protocol, is an excellent example of a cryptocurrency that demonstrates the divisibility of denominations. Ripple's native currency, XRP, can be divided into millionths called drops. This high level of divisibility enables fast and low-cost transactions on the Ripple network.

    Sure thing! Litecoin, a popular cryptocurrency, is a great example of a digital asset that showcases the divisibility of denominations. Litecoin can be divided into smaller units called litoshis. One litecoin is equal to 100 million litoshis. This level of divisibility allows for microtransactions and facilitates everyday usage of Litecoin as a currency.

    Absolutely! Cardano, a blockchain platform, is an example of a cryptocurrency that demonstrates the divisibility of denominations. Cardano's native cryptocurrency, ADA, can be divided into smaller units called lovelaces. One ADA is equal to 1 million lovelaces. This divisibility enables precise and scalable transactions on the Cardano network.
